Bonjour,
je viens de mettre sur ma galerie pour la première fois des photos issues d'un smartphone, dont les photos sont en 640x480.
Les photos verticales, en 480x640 ne posent aucun problème.
Par contre avec les photos horizontales, certaines tailles ne s'affichent pas, et à la place j'ai un beau message http://galerie.zamiz.net/galleries/Vaca … .56.18.jpg Image does not exist !!
Les tailles XXS, XS et Petit sont OK.
Les tailles Original (640x480) et celle définie par AutoSize (576x432) affichent le message d'erreur précédent.
Au début je pensais que c'était un problème lié au plugin autosize, mais si je le désactive, le problème reste présent pour la taille originale, même après avoir purgé le cache des photos.
D'où pourrait venir le problème ? De GD ? Voici la version installée chez mon hébergeur :
Bibliothèque graphique: GD bundled (2.0.34 compatible)
Piwigo 2.4.3
Ci-joint une image qui me pose problème
Dernière modification par Youp3 (2012-08-25 11:49:25)
Hors ligne
Bonjour
Pouvez vous allez voir par ftp le nom du fichier image si c'est bien : 2012-08-06_20.56.18.jpg ?
Hors ligne
Merci de vous intéresser à mon cas.
C'est bien ce nom oui. Pour info, je gère mes photos uniquement par ftp.
De toute façon, si le nom n'était pas bon, comment piwigo arriverait à générer les trois tailles qui fonctionnent ?
Dernière modification par Youp3 (2012-08-25 18:44:43)
Hors ligne
Si vous avez un .htaccess à lar acine de piwigo, pouvez vous essayer de le renommer ?
Sinon peut on avoir accès aux photos qui posent problèmes comme celle que vous indiquez 20120806_Normandie/20120806_Bayeux/2012-08-06_20.56.18.jpg
Hors ligne
Je viens de donner un accès à l'album. Il s'agit de Vacances / Bayeux.
J'ai aussi renommé le fichier htaccess.
Il s'agit quasiment des dernières photos de l'album, dans un restaurant.
Dernière modification par Youp3 (2012-08-25 19:00:49)
Hors ligne
htacess renommé fichier retrouvé ^^ http://galerie.zamiz.net/galleries/Vaca … .56.18.jpg Voilà
Si le plugin Hotlink Compatibility est activé désactivez le, et sinon copiez collez le contenu du htaccess renommé ici merci
Dernière modification par flop25 (2012-08-25 19:05:16)
Hors ligne
Effectivement ^^'
Voici le contenu du fichier htaccess que j'avais dû trouver ici sur le forum.
<IfModule mod_rewrite.c> RewriteEngine on ## redirect <2.4 thumbnails hotlinks to i.php RewriteRule ^upload/(.*)/thumbnail/TN-(.*)\.([a-z0-9]{3,4})$ i.php?/upload/$1/$2-th.$3 [L] RewriteRule ^galleries/(.*)/thumbnail/TN-(.*)\.([a-z0-9]{3,4})$ i.php?/galleries/$1/$2-th.$3 [L] ## redirect <2.4 high-def hotlinks to original file RewriteRule ^upload/(.*)/pwg_high/(.*)\.([a-z0-9]{3,4})$ upload/$1/$2.$3 [L] RewriteRule ^galleries/(.*)/pwg_high/(.*)\.([a-z0-9]{3,4})$ galleries/$1/$2.$3 [L] ## redirect <2.4 low-def hotlinks to i.php RewriteCond %{HTTP_REFERER} !^http(s)?://(www\.)?www\.zamiz\.net/.*$ [NC] RewriteRule ^upload/(.*)/(.*)\.([a-z0-9]{3,4})$ i.php?/upload/$1/$2-me.$3 [L] RewriteCond %{HTTP_REFERER} !^http(s)?://(www\.)?www\.zamiz\.net/.*$ [NC] RewriteRule ^galleries(.*)/(.*)\.([a-z0-9]{3,4})$ i.php?/galleries/$1/$2-me.$3 [L] </IfModule>
Hors ligne
Trouvé ?? essayez de télécharger le plugin dont je parlais , et voyez ce que ça fait avec le nouveau htaccess qu'il produira
Hors ligne
Ah j'oubliais ! Dans un fichier htaccess à la racine de mon hébergement, j'ai ceci :
#interdire le listing des dossiers sans fichier index.php Options -Indexes
Edit : Ok, je regarde pour le plugin
Dernière modification par Youp3 (2012-08-25 19:14:47)
Hors ligne
Voici le nouveau fichier htaccess qui semble ne pas poser problème lui :
<IfModule mod_rewrite.c> RewriteEngine on ## redirect <2.4 thumbnails hotlinks to i.php RewriteRule ^upload/(.*)/thumbnail/TN-(.*)\.(jpg|jpeg|png|gif)$ i.php?/upload/$1/$2-th.$3 [NC,L] RewriteRule ^galleries/(.*)/thumbnail/TN-(.*)\.(jpg|jpeg|png|gif)$ i.php?/galleries/$1/$2-th.$3 [NC,L] ## redirect <2.4 high-def hotlinks to original file RewriteRule ^upload/(.*)/pwg_high/(.*)\.(jpg|jpeg|png|gif)$ upload/$1/$2.$3 [NC,L] RewriteRule ^galleries/(.*)/pwg_high/(.*)\.(jpg|jpeg|png|gif)$ galleries/$1/$2.$3 [NC,L] ## redirect <2.4 low-def hotlinks to i.php RewriteCond %{HTTP_REFERER} !^http(s)?://(www\.)?galerie\.zamiz\.net/.*$ [NC] RewriteRule ^upload/(.*)/(.*)\.(jpg|jpeg|png|gif)$ i.php?/upload/$1/$2-me.$3 [NC,L] RewriteCond %{HTTP_REFERER} !^http(s)?://(www\.)?galerie\.zamiz\.net/.*$ [NC] RewriteRule ^galleries(.*)/(.*)\.(jpg|jpeg|png|gif)$ i.php?/galleries/$1/$2-me.$3 [NC,L] </IfModule>
Hors ligne
Ben parfait alors
Bonne soirée
Hors ligne